Freightcar America, Inc. (NASDAQ:RAIL - Free Report) - Equities researchers at Noble Financial upped their Q3 2026 earnings per share (EPS) estimates for shares of Freightcar America in a report issued on Thursday, September 18th. Noble Financial analyst M. Reichman now anticipates that the transportation company will post earnings of $0.16 per share for the quarter, up from their previous forecast of $0.11. The consensus estimate for Freightcar America's current full-year earnings is $0.09 per share. Noble Financial also issued estimates for Freightcar America's Q4 2026 earnings at $0.17 EPS and FY2026 earnings at $0.55 EPS.

Separately, Wall Street Zen upgraded Freightcar America from a "hold" rating to a "buy" rating in a research report on Sunday, September 7th. One investment analyst has rated the stock with a Buy rating, According to MarketBeat, the stock has a consensus rating of "Buy" and an average price target of $9.00.

Freightcar America Stock Up 4.6%

Shares of NASDAQ RAIL opened at $9.11 on Friday. The business's 50 day moving average is $9.46 and its two-hundred day moving average is $7.90. The company has a market cap of $174.27 million, a P/E ratio of -13.01 and a beta of 1.95. Freightcar America has a 12 month low of $4.31 and a 12 month high of $16.10.

Insider Activity

In other news, insider Celia Perez sold 7,982 shares of the business's stock in a transaction that occurred on Tuesday, June 24th. The stock was sold at an average price of $8.59, for a total transaction of $68,565.38. Following the sale, the insider directly owned 50,326 shares in the company, valued at approximately $432,300.34. The trade was a 13.69%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The transaction was disclosed in a document filed with the SEC, which is accessible through the SEC website. Corporate insiders own 28.70% of the company's stock.

Freightcar America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

FreightCar America, Inc, through its subsidiaries, engages in design, manufacture, and sale of railcars and railcar components for the transportation of bulk commodities and containerized freight products in the United States and Mexico. It operates in two segments, Manufacturing and Parts. The company offers a range of railcars, including open top hoppers, mill gondola cars, intermodal and non-intermodal flat cars, coal cars; bulk commodity cars covered hopper cars, coil steel cars, boxcars, woodchip hoppers, aluminum vehicle carriers, and articulated bulk container railcars.
